Introduction to Waterproof Wire Harnesses
Waterproof wire harnesses are essential components in automotive wiring, especially for vehicles exposed to harsh environments. They protect electrical connections from moisture, dirt, and other potential hazards, ensuring reliability and longevity. This guide will take you through the process of building your own waterproof wire harness, from selecting materials to installation techniques.

Essential Materials for Your Waterproof Wire Harness
Choosing the Right Wire
Selecting the appropriate wire is crucial for the success of your project. Look for:
- **Gauge**: Choose the wire gauge based on the current load requirements. Thicker wires (lower gauge numbers) can handle more current.
- **Insulation**: Opt for wires with high-quality insulation, such as PVC or cross-linked polyethylene, which offer excellent protection against moisture.
Waterproof Connectors
Using waterproof connectors is vital for maintaining the integrity of your wire harness. Consider connectors rated for underwater use or those designed for automotive applications. Look for:
- **Sealed Connectors**: Ensure they are specifically designed to prevent water ingress.
- **Corrosion Resistance**: Choose materials that withstand harsh environmental conditions.
Heat Shrink Tubing and Sealing Products
Heat shrink tubing and sealing products play a significant role in ensuring waterproofing. They create a tight seal around connections, preventing moisture from entering. Key considerations include:
- **Size**: Ensure the tubing fits snugly over connectors and wires.
- **Adhesive-Lined Options**: These provide an extra layer of protection by melting and sealing when heat is applied.
Step-by-Step Guide to Building Your Waterproof Wire Harness
Step 1: Planning Your Harness Layout
Begin by mapping out the desired layout of your wire harness. Consider the following:
- **Route of Wires**: Determine the path the wires will take within the vehicle.
- **Connection Points**: Identify where each wire will connect to components, ensuring easy access for future maintenance.
Step 2: Cutting the Wires to Length
Once your layout is planned, cut the wires to the necessary lengths. Always leave some extra length for adjustments. Use a quality wire cutter to ensure clean cuts.
Step 3: Stripping Wire Insulation
Use a wire stripper to remove insulation from the ends of each wire. Be careful not to damage the copper strands inside. Aim for a length that matches your connector requirements.
Step 4: Crimping Connectors onto Wires
Attach waterproof connectors to the stripped wire ends using a crimping tool. Ensure a secure connection by following these tips:
- **Proper Alignment**: Align the connector with the wire before crimping.
- **Test the Connection**: Pull gently on the connector to ensure it’s firmly attached.
Step 5: Sealing Connections with Heat Shrink Tubing
Slide heat shrink tubing over the connection points and use a heat gun to shrink it down. This creates a waterproof seal. Make sure the tubing is positioned correctly before applying heat.
Step 6: Organizing and Securing the Harness
As you build your harness, keep the wires organized to avoid tangling. Use zip ties or wire looms to bundle the wires together, ensuring a clean installation.
Step 7: Testing the Harness
Before final installation, test the wire harness for continuity and proper connectivity. Use a multimeter to check for shorts or open circuits. This step is crucial to ensure your harness operates as intended.
Step 8: Final Installation in Your Vehicle
Once tested, install the waterproof wire harness in your vehicle according to your initial layout plan. Secure it in place and ensure that all connections are protected from potential exposure to water or dirt.
Tips for Maintaining Your Waterproof Wire Harness
Regular Inspections
Conduct regular inspections of your wire harness to identify any signs of wear or damage. Look for frayed wires, loose connections, or corrosion on connectors.
Cleaning and Protection
Keep the harness clean and free of debris. Use a damp cloth to wipe down exposed areas, and apply protective sprays if necessary to enhance longevity.
Upgrading Components
As your vehicle evolves, consider upgrading components connected to your wire harness. Ensure that any new parts are compatible with your existing setup.
Frequently Asked Questions (FAQs)
1. How do I know what gauge wire to use for my harness?
The gauge of wire you need depends on the electrical load of the components you plan to connect. Always refer to the manufacturer’s specifications for guidance.
2. What are the best waterproof connectors for automotive use?
Look for connectors rated for automotive applications, such as weatherpack connectors or Deutsch connectors, which offer excellent sealing capabilities.
3. Can I use regular tape to waterproof my wire connections?
Regular tape is not recommended as it does not provide a reliable waterproof seal. Instead, use heat shrink tubing or specialized sealing products.
4. Is it necessary to test my wire harness after installation?
Yes, testing your wire harness is crucial to ensure that it is functioning correctly and that there are no electrical issues that could cause failures.
5. How can I increase the lifespan of my waterproof wire harness?
Using high-quality materials, ensuring proper installation, and conducting regular maintenance checks will help increase the lifespan of your wire harness.
